LAHORE, June 11: A three-member team of the National Reconstruction Bureau called on the Punjab chief secretary here on Tuesday and discussed with him the Draft Police Ordinance, 2002.
Provincial secretaries of the Local Government, Home and Law Departments, the IGP and the district Nazims of Lahore, Attock, Chakwal and Dera Ghazi Khan were also present on the occasion.
The NRB team included ZU Khan, ZA Qureshi and AA Shigri.
According to a handout, the meeting discussed in detail matters relating to the proposed powers and role of the district Nazim under the new police law, redressal of complaints by people through the district public safety commissions, and registration of cases and their investigation. The Nazims’ powers for maintaining law and order were also discussed.
The final recommendations by the NRB team would be placed before the federal cabinet for approval.
